Diervilla sessilifolia ‘Butterfly’ is a durable deciduous shrub known for its extended summer flowering and strong wildlife value. Through early and mid-summer, bright yellow flower clusters develop along the stems, creating a cheerful contrast with the green foliage and attracting pollinating insects. The plant forms a bushy, spreading shape that blends well into mixed borders, wildlife gardens, and informal planting schemes. As the season progresses, the leaves may take on reddish tones before dropping in autumn. Hardy and adaptable in UK conditions, it grows well in most reasonably well-drained soils and performs successfully in both sunny and lightly shaded positions, making it a reliable low-maintenance garden shrub.
